Is There Third-Person Mode in Kingdom Come Deliverance 2? Answered

Kingdom Come: Deliverance 2 Gameplay: A First-Person Perspective Only
Based on trailers and promotional materials, Kingdom Come: Deliverance 2 is exclusively a first-person experience. This means there is no third-person mode available. The entire game, excluding cutscenes, is played from Henry's eyes.
This design choice is intentional. The developers aimed for maximum immersion, believing the first-person perspective best allows players to inhabit Henry's role and experience the game world from his viewpoint. While the modding community might eventually create a third-person mod, the base game remains strictly first-person.
Cutscenes and conversations offer glimpses of Henry's appearance. The camera will shift between Henry and NPCs during dialogue, showcasing his changing appearance based on dirt and equipped gear. However, exploration and movement remain locked to the first-person perspective.
An official third-person mode is highly improbable. Players should anticipate a first-person-only experience.
